Output 05183215c2a6eb65df62dca063fee864d256cd91cd038555089451ba7219039d:0

value
313642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c6173159fcd7a73241a9c1602b6844579b330834 OP_EQUAL
address
3KkRVzJN9HZYndGHC6XNBfdfqyFsydM7nP
transaction
05183215c2a6eb65df62dca063fee864d256cd91cd038555089451ba7219039d
spent
true